Mourning the death of Anthony John Gagliotti, devoted husband, father, and grandfather, distinguished citizen, and dedicated member of his community

This bill is a Senate Resolution (J 500) honoring Anthony John Gagliotti, a Croton-on-Hudson resident who died on March 8, 2025, at age 93. It formally expresses the legislature’s condolences to his family and recognizes his 75+ years of community service, including roles with the Croton Volunteer Fire Department, Holy Name of Mary Catholic Church, and local government. The resolution has no policy impact - it solely serves as a ceremonial tribute with no new laws or affected groups. It was adopted by the Senate on March 18, 2025.
